About
Gracie Jiu-Jitsu Phoenix offers Gracie Jiu-Jitsu classes and self-defense training, including programs such as Gracie Combatives, Master Cycle, Gracie Bullyproof, Little Champs, Black Belt Club, and Women Empowered. The program also offers private lessons, private seminars, Kids Birthday Parties, Private Group Seminars, Corporate Team Building Events, and a Women’s Self-Defense Seminar. Students in the program range from age 5 to 78.

Gracie Jiu-Jitsu Phoenix was founded in 2012 by owner and Head Instructor Adam Ideson, who began training in Gracie Jiu-Jitsu in 2010 and became a Certified Instructor through the Gracie Academy in 2013. The program has grown to two locations with a team of 18 Certified Instructors and more than 500 active students. The mission of Gracie Jiu-Jitsu Phoenix is to create a welcoming home for real self-defense and to empower people of all ages through structured self-defense programs and additional resources and support.
Head Instructor Adam Ideson has earned advanced certifications including Gracie Survival Tactics, Gracie Medical Defense, and SafeWrap, and he plays an active role in supporting other Certified Training Centers across the country, including contributions to Gracie University Headquarters. Every coach at Gracie Jiu-Jitsu Phoenix has completed Gracie University’s immersive Instructor Certification Program, engages in continuing education, and is re-certified by Gracie University every two years. Certified Women Empowered Instructors, who have completed advanced training specific to trauma-informed, women-centered self-defense, lead every Women Empowered class.
Both academies are Gracie University Certified Training Centers, and the flagship Tatum Academy is one of only seven Elite Certified Training Centers worldwide. Gracie Jiu-Jitsu Phoenix is recognized by Gracie University as one of the top Certified Training Centers worldwide for instructional excellence, culture, and student experience. The academies are built on eight core principles: Empowerment Through Education; Supportive and Safe Environment; Community and Belonging; Compassion and Resilience; Passion and Dedication; Continuous Improvement and Innovation; Finding a Way; and Integrity and Discipline.
Gracie Jiu-Jitsu Phoenix partners with MVP and the We Defy Foundation to help veterans discover connection, healing, and purpose through Gracie Jiu-Jitsu, and serves as a hub for personal growth, health, wellness, and connection within the community.
